Type
ORACLE
Validation date
2025-08-15 14:36: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(39 B)

{
  "uco": {
    "eur": 1.709e-4,
    "usd": 2.002e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001939AACDE304A02B1EC01731D92A2B6DF22C58D87C02F0B0277020169C055F2FC

Previous signature

2E0B90B75F72A666202E96ED62306493AB154106055A33076D6523E781A443248A1E2B16E336F64DEA2F6FAF8CD4B880AF7CDFD3894D6B98DA30BA02EE88120C

Origin signature

30460221008D89DFA3B42E52B0BD7627C845620D04D843155516C94D333E7F8B3D34C62034022100DDA1DD828EFBEEAF2C7DCD75C6A366BCBAB27F77A8CD08E987F213D0D1930848

Proof of work

010204D6052E0C6CA9244CDE5F3D664296BDFBA0090B330404C3C16B098758F27965DFEC0D3F25D1365F389C2B6C516195552F8779DEE0796C8C33F1A9C0404F4E3381

Proof of integrity

0081282D36ACA20801843A81D18D5B1260666B8E756E741E6AAF6934A40152E457

Coordinator signature

A413663685E3E0C8C9B7E5A2231130B4C35EB79E0DEB30DC4EE2F0F07132902169B8B4FD2349F12AA8DC0A75959316FACE439E17D9398222612A33AE89CB5D01

Validator #1 public key

0001C889E476394F1D3361438AC70864AFCC1E3E4B25B62D42C6B38E4200B068B5C5

Validator #1 signature

8A7B033D51287FBEFE2A242F83DB3A7BF1401E5EF7348FA38EC085E8526A3BA68DF42DE4BCC0383B5798498C685964B2DCEB64447E1211DFCB209847C6584308

Validator #2 public key

000134C0EC1A10E466EAEF43BF20464C614B4FB1D4E7BD8FD72F107D756638FE43AB

Validator #2 signature

AF50E14151C1873E1420D3FC2D49ABE75B260FDAC2FE36229A7C4D90DF8ED374A8414C89D7C786BC1E2F584FF03501B949B6FDBAE9CA90D202C0911D95149D02